I think you should make your round tubes less sided. The head tube can stay but the main frame tubes I'd go 10 sides max, and the upper frame tubes can be less since most of that frame is hidden. Round objects like that add a lot of polys fast. My other feedback would be to slow down and focus on part by part until each is complete, then move on to the next.
